Transaction

2cd8eecc642405eff69980a989f197feb8cecba16d8a4c3bace84d1a547c68e3
448,817 confirmations
Timestamp
1507639932
Block489,212
Fee92,115 sats
Fee rate137.9 sats/vB
view on mempool.space

Inputs & Outputs